Output 8906efbb2e24a96ece7d4ab47242dca2c8a966ea903d7be6335221d171175982:18

value
696849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30aaa6309bd0df45aed91c7ce77ef2d9cd544715 OP_EQUAL
address
368LnfVU2no53tqjZuYRfkEieT18hyf9xb
transaction
8906efbb2e24a96ece7d4ab47242dca2c8a966ea903d7be6335221d171175982
spent
true